Disney/Pixar’s ‘The Good Dinosaur’ is a heartwarming tale about friendship, self-discovery, and determination. It takes you on an epic journey into the world of dinosaurs where an Apatosaurus named Arlo makes an unlikely human friend named Spot. While traveling through a harsh and mysterious landscape, Arlo learns the power of confronting his fears and discovers what he’s truly capable of. How did Peter Sohn become the Director?

The movie was originally pitched by Bob Peterson in 2009 and at the time Peter Sohn was creating the story and designs for him. Eventually, Sohn was asked to be the co-director of the film by Peterson. Throughout the construction of the concept there were several revisions of the story that included a boy and dog, a father-son duo, and a community story. After going through this process for some time, since Peter Sohn had been there from the beginning, he was asked to take over as the Director. As the new director he was able to simplify the script to apply it to a larger market.

Capturing the Landscape 

the good dino landscape

 

The realism in the animation is mind blowing and inspired by a research trip that Peter Sohn & Producer Denise Ream took to the Rockies.  The captured the beautiful landscaped using different forms of technology. They started with USGS topological survey maps, available through Google maps, to create a lot the locations that were in the film.  After that they populated the terrain with modeled trees, leaves, mulch, rocks, and most of the other vegetation.  Next, they developed a special tool to create 3-D clouds and flowing water. Finally, the river was inspired by a snake river in Monument Valley, Utah.

The McKay Family

The development of Arlo’s family was created around a ranching family Sohn and Ream met in Oregon named the McKays. The McKay’s owned a large ranch on the border of Idaho and Oregon. The family consisted of parents who were both Caucasian, and they adopted five Haitian kids. After spending time with the McKays, Director Peter Sohn liked the uniqueness of the family and was moved by how loving the father was towards his kids. During his stay, the McKay’s treated with such kindness, to honor the them the T-Rex family that Arlo meets on his journey parallels to the McKay family.

The Pet Collector

My favorite character in ‘The Good Dinosaur’ is the Pet Collector. It is based on a character that Director Peter Sohn created when he was attending Cal Arts. One of the funniest facts about the film is when he pitched this character to John Lasseter (Chief Creative Officer, Walt Disney and Pixar Animation Studios), Lasseter instantly wanted Director Peter Sohn to do the voice of the role. Although he did not want to voice the role he reluctantly agreed to do it and John Lasser directed the scene.
